golang实现zeromq的各种通讯模式
使用的zeromq版本为:"github.com/pebbe/zmq4" 含有req-rep pub-sub push-pull router-dealer req-router dealer-rep loadbalance)(负载均衡)的实现
使用的zeromq版本为:"github.com/pebbe/zmq4" 含有req-rep pub-sub push-pull router-dealer req-router dealer-rep loadbalance)(负载均衡)的实现
zeromq的dealer-router模式的jave实现,Eclipse下的maven工程,相关引用已在pom文件引入,可以直接运行。
zeromq的dealer-router模式的jave实现,Eclipse下的maven工程,相关引用已在pom文件引入,可以直接运行。开启了四个线程,三个客户端。
zeromq的dealer-router模式的jave实现,Eclipse下的maven工程,相关引用已在pom文件引入,可以直接运行。含有三个客户端、三个服务器端,代理实现了两种方式。
zeromq的多套接字处理的jave实现,Eclipse下的maven工程,相关引用已在pom文件引入,可以直接运行。如何读取多个套接字中的消息呢?最简单的方法是将套接字连接到多个端点上,让ZMQ使用公平队列的机制来接受消息。如果不同端点上的套接字类型是一致的,那可以使用这种方法。但是,如果一个套接字的类型是PULL,另一个是PUB怎么办?如果现在开始混用套接字类型,那将来就没有可靠性可言了。
zeromq的parallel-pipeline并行处理模式的jave实现,Eclipse下的maven工程,相关引用已在pom文件引入,可以直接运行。
zeromq的pub-sub订阅模式的jave实现,Eclipse下的maven工程,相关引用已在pom文件引入,可以直接运行。
zeromq的request-reply问答模式的jave实现,Eclipse下的maven工程,相关引用已在pom文件引入,可以直接运行。
Eclipse创建的Maven项目,不需要引入网上说的dll,直接在pom文件中添加zeromq依赖即可,示例程序中采用的是发布-订阅模式,开发了发布端和订阅端程序,测试成功。